At the start of the season, Sam was one of the form players of the competition. Sam was playing some of his best football under Bennett and Souths were a real handful with Sam tearing down both edges. At the end of the day, it was short lived and if the reports are to be believed, it was only five weeks into the season before his shoulder gave way. It all culminated in his final performance against Canberra where he was exposed badly in the middle.
It's going to be interesting to see the fall-out from Souths. When Bennett took the position, I doubt he envisioned losing Inglis, Sutton and S. Burgess all over the course of one season. That's a lot of experience walking away at once and they don't really have any ready made replacements. The dynamic of the side will have to change, so it will be interesting to see what moves Bennett makes.
